Properties and Applications

PMMA's popularity stems from its remarkable properties. It is highly transparent, with optical clarity comparable to glass but with significantly lower weight. This makes it a preferred choice for applications where both aesthetics and durability are crucial, such as in automotive windshields, architectural glazing, and electronic displays. Its weather resistance and UV stability further enhance its suitability for outdoor applications.

The material's versatility extends beyond transparency. PMMA can be easily molded into various shapes and sizes, offering designers and engineers the freedom to create intricate designs. Its impact resistance is superior to that of glass, reducing the risk of shattering and making it a safer alternative in environments where safety is paramount.

Market Drivers

1. Increasing Demand in Automotive Industry: The automotive sector has embraced PMMA for its lightweight nature and optical clarity. It is used for manufacturing headlamp covers, taillights, and interior components. As the automotive industry continues to emphasize fuel efficiency and sustainability, PMMA's role is likely to expand further.

2. Architecture and Construction: PMMA's use in architectural applications is growing due to its ability to provide natural lighting while offering excellent thermal insulation. Its lightweight property also reduces the structural load, making it a favorable choice for skylights, windows, and facades.

3. Electronics and Displays: The demand for high-quality displays in electronics has driven the adoption of PMMA in electronic device screens, touch panels, and TV screens. Its optical clarity and scratch resistance improve user experience.

4. Medical and Healthcare: In the medical field, PMMA is used for manufacturing medical devices, dental prosthetics, and even bone cement for orthopedic surgeries. Its biocompatibility and ease of sterilization make it a valuable material in healthcare settings.

5. Sustainable Alternatives: As environmental concerns rise, PMMA's recyclability and potential for more sustainable production methods have garnered attention. Efforts to develop bio-based PMMA and improve recycling processes are likely to influence the market's future growth.

Challenges and Opportunities

While the PMMA market shows promise, it's not without challenges. One major concern is its susceptibility to scratching. Manufacturers are investing in research to develop coatings that enhance scratch resistance without compromising optical clarity. Additionally, as with many plastics, the issue of environmental impact remains. Strategies to improve recycling rates and explore bio-based alternatives will be crucial for long-term sustainability.
